Transaction 32dee210e0562d72b205efe84123566f107c30e535786a25c4900ee28424cc95

1 Input
2 Outputs
  • 32dee210e0562d72b205efe84123566f107c30e535786a25c4900ee28424cc95:0
  • value  1000000
    address  2NCgFED9RZwn7WvtuGQoEPhToAGf8WUaMZ5
  • 32dee210e0562d72b205efe84123566f107c30e535786a25c4900ee28424cc95:1
  • value  2099666
    address  2N13qzgXATn6CJCRpQkmf1cZzLgwgXT1Gu2